4 3 2 1 - Paul Auster

The prestigious American writer has just been here to present this new novel. It is already in bookstores since the past 29 August. It is endorsed by the best reviews qualifying it as the best this New Jersey author has written. This is even what he has declared, who has not published anything for 7 years.

Auster tells us the story of Archibald ferguson and its existence of four parallel lives but completely different. This also means four different ways of discovering love, friendship, family, art and even death. All with him fondo of some of the most important events in the United States of the second half of the twentieth century.

Berta Island - Javier Marías

Academician Javier Marías takes up the linguistic background so common in his work to elaborate the love story of Berta Isla and Tomás Nevinson. When they were very young, they both met in Madrid and immediately decide to live together. But they do not suspect that a coexistence of absences and a disappearance. All for the decision made one day after the Crown took an interest in Tomás. Half Spanish and half English, he is gifted with languages ​​and accents and this leads him to study at Oxford.

The seventh circle of hell - Santiago Posteguillo

In 6 days This new work comes out, short for what we are accustomed to, by the famous Valencian writer, author of the well-known Historical trilogies of Scipio and Trajan. There are 250 pages of a test where Posteguillo takes up the history of literature through this subtitle of Cursed writers, forgotten writers.

Again Posteguillo infects us his love for books and authors that, in this title, traverse personal hells or that they surround them with new and more powerful works that surpass them. Among those hells and those who represent them are, for example, the KGB, Nazism, the Inquisition, the wars, the FBI, the hungry, pérdida, the disease, the exile or censorship.

Among writers his hells were, for example, the death of his daughter Josephine to Rudyar kipling that meant a work as vital and recognized as The book of the jungle. But they are many more samples and names that are worth discovering and admiring.

A column of fire - Ken Follett

The next Day 12 the long-awaited last title of one of the most famous sagas of contemporary literature. A column of fire puts an end to the best known historical trilogy of this Welsh writer, with the permission of his trilogy of the century.

There must be very few readers in the world already who haven't read The pillars of the earth o An endless world, more the first than the second surely. So the millions who are passionate readers of this prolific and more than best-selling author will surely run for this ending as well.

We are going to XVI century, to 1558, where on Christmas Eve the young man Ned willard returns home in kingsbridge. But the year 1558 it will be decisive because the queen will ascend to the throne Elizabeth I, with all that it will mean for the history of England and Europe in general.

Something in the Blood: The Secret Biography of Bram Stoker - David J Skal

And for October we have this title for figure lovers of the Irish writer Bram Stoker. A biography, the most extensive to date, signed by the North American author David J Skal. A study also on the more than turbulent end of the Victorian era. Skal has used recently discovered documents such as letters, diaries and stories unpublished by Stoker to compose a profound psychological portrait from the creator of Dracula.
